image not showing when selected via Lightdm at sign in.

Asked by zaipai

Is there restrictions for image use? No matter what image I select in Simple LightDM Manager the login screen is just black, that is the default color when no image is selected. So is there size, color depth etc.. limitations?

Or try it manually in
/etc/lightdm/unity-greeter.conf

Just need to change path of the image there.
[greeter]
background=/usr/share/backgrounds/warty-final-ubuntu.png

e.g.
[greeter]
background=/home/<user>/Images/<image-file>

When finished logout-in.
